Crothall Healthcare is a Compass One Company that provides specialized, high-quality, innovative, and responsive support services exclusively to the healthcare industry. Crothall serves many of the Top 100 Hospitals throughout its over 1300 healthcare service teams in 46 states. Crothall has been recognized as one of Modern Healthcare's Best Places to Work and Best Places to Work in Pennsylvania since 2013 and Becker's Top 150 Places to Work since 2016. A division of Compass Group USA, we have more than 26,000 team members. Our core services include: Environmental Services, Healthcare Technology Solutions, Patient Transportation, Laundry & Linen, Facilities Management, and Ambulatory EVS. Job Summary

Job Summary
Working as the Senior Assistant Director of Plant Operations, you are responsible for the overall management of all Central Plant Operations & Maintenance activities within the healthcare environment. You plan, organize, and control functions and activities of all central plant services under the scope of the contract. This is in an acute care hospital environment.
Responsibilities:
* Reviews and evaluates existing programs, services, policies and procedures
* Monitors quality and flow of work to assure timely completion of tasks, computerized programs for preventive and corrective maintenance, workload and adherence to facility's standards and regulations
* Ensures regulatory compliance with the Joint Commission, State Health Department, EPA, ADA, and other regulatory agencies
* Reviews and evaluates existing preventative maintenance program
* Plans, coordinates, and monitors construction and development of physical facilities related to the central plant & HVAC infrastructure throughout the hospital
* Reviews, evaluates, and recommends approval of plans for construction related to the central plant infrastructure & HVAC infrastructure
* Advises on structural changes and additions and/or modifications to buildings related to the central plant infrastructure & HVAC infrastructure
* Provides guidance, training, and motivation to staff
* Successfully provides effective client rapport to build a mutually advantageous business relationship
* Monitors work performance and prepares and/or reviews performance evaluations for assigned personnel
Qualifications:
* Bachelor's degree highly preferred
* DC engineer license strongly preferred
* Work history with planning, organizing, coordinating, and/or communicating programs, services, policies and/or procedures within the central plant, HVAC & Controls shops
* Should have proficiency in CMMS Systems, Microsoft Excel, Word, and Outlook
* Ability to meet deadlines and make sound decisions, sometimes under stress
* Work whatever hours are necessary to maintain facility in a safe manner including nights and weekends
* Thorough knowledge of engineering, plant operations methods, techniques, maintenance, applicable codes and regulations
* Understands the use of departmental equipment and supplies, principles of management and supervision of staff and operations
* Ability to communicate optimally in written format and oral presentations
* Proficient in all Microsoft applications
* Ability to multi-task, prioritize and maintain organization in a changing environment
* Exhibits initiative, responsibility, flexibility, and leadership
